alpsRemPeerConnDownReason
Module: CISCO-ALPS-MIB
OID (symbolic): CISCO-ALPS-MIB::alpsRemPeerConnDownReason
OID (numeric): 1.3.6.1.4.1.9.9.95.1.2.4.1.19
Node type: OBJECT-TYPE
Type: INTEGER
Access: read-only
Description: Reason that an ALPS Peer connection failed to open sauccessfully.
What is alpsRemPeerConnDownReason?
Reports the reason why the ALPS peer connection last failed to open successfully.
Examples
Walk all instances (SNMPv2c):
snmpwalk -v2c -c public <target> 1.3.6.1.4.1.9.9.95.1.2.4.1.19 snmpwalk -v2c -c public <target> CISCO-ALPS-MIB::alpsRemPeerConnDownReason
Get a specific instance (index 1):
snmpget -v2c -c public <target> 1.3.6.1.4.1.9.9.95.1.2.4.1.19.1 snmpget -v2c -c public <target> CISCO-ALPS-MIB::alpsRemPeerConnDownReason.1
